Before starting installation, obtain approval for shop drawings, material submittals, and construction designs from the client or consultant. Inspect the site to ensure it is safe, accessible, and prepared for installation. Identify the layout, dimensions, and mounting heights of the cable trays and coordinate with other trades to prevent interference during installation . Conduct a safety briefing and toolbox talk for all personnel involved.
All cable trays, accessories, and supports must be checked against approved material submittals. Inspect for physical damage, coating condition, and compliance with specifications. Only approved and undamaged trays, bends, tees, reducers, covers, hangers, bolts, and supports should be used . Document any discrepancies or damages and report them to the QA/QC engineer for corrective action.
After installation, perform a final inspection to ensure all trays are aligned, secured, and free from damage. Document the installation, including any deviations, and ensure all QA/QC records are completed. This ensures compliance with project specifications and facilitates future maintenance or upgrades . By following these steps, cable tray systems can be installed safely, efficiently, and in compliance with electrical codes and project requirements.
